      Frequently Asked Questions

      Is Ings safer than North Holderness?

      Ings has a safety score of 6/100 (High Crime) and recorded 1,487 crimes in the last 12 months. North Holderness has a safety score of 31/100 (Below Average) with 546 crimes. North Holderness scores higher on the CrimeRadar safety index.

      What is the crime trend in Ings vs North Holderness?

      Ings shows a year-on-year crime trend of +10.6% — meaning total crimes rose compared to the same period the prior year. North Holderness shows -9% (falling). A downward trend is a positive sign for an area.

      What types of crime are most common in Ings and North Holderness?

      In Ings, the most recorded crime category over the last 12 months is Violent Crime (610 incidents). In North Holderness, it is Violent Crime (274 incidents). The full breakdown by category is shown in the chart above.

      How does anti-social behaviour compare between Ings and North Holderness?

      Ings recorded 101 anti-social behaviour incidents in the last 12 months, while North Holderness recorded 46. Anti-social behaviour includes rowdiness, nuisance and disorder that disrupts daily life but may not result in a criminal charge.

      How do violent crime levels compare in Ings vs North Holderness?

      Violent crime in Ings totalled 610 incidents over the last 12 months, compared to 274 in North Holderness. Violent crime includes assault with and without injury, harassment, and public order offences.

      How many crimes were recorded in Ings and North Holderness in the previous year?

      In the 12 months prior to the most recent period, Ings recorded 1,344 crimes (now 1,487, a change of +10.6%). North Holderness recorded 600 crimes previously (now 546, -9%).

      What is the resolution rate for crimes in Ings and North Holderness?

      The resolution rate is the percentage of recorded crimes that resulted in a formal outcome — such as a charge, caution, penalty notice, or community resolution. Ings has a resolution rate of 32.8% and North Holderness has 30%. A higher rate indicates police are more frequently resolving reported crimes in that area.

      What data is used to compare Ings and North Holderness?

      CrimeRadar uses 36 months of official recorded crime data from the UK Police API, updated each month. The safety score combines crime volume relative to the force average, year-on-year trend direction, and resolution rate. All figures are based on crimes recorded within each police-defined neighbourhood boundary.
